When you hear “Outdoor Metal Fences,” you might picture the common chain link or maybe the fancy wrought iron gate guarding a business park. But frankly, the term encapsulates a whole portfolio of engineered metal barriers designed to withstand weather, vandalism, and time itself. These fences are usually fabricated from galvanized steel or aluminum and can be customized in thickness and mesh pattern to suit security or aesthetic needs. For instance, a logistics company might use high-tensile wire mesh panels for quick installation and improved visibility, while a manufacturing plant may prioritize higher gauge steel for maximum protection.
| Specification | Standard | Details |
|---|---|---|
| Material | Galvanized Steel | Low carbon steel, hot-dip galvanized |
| Coating | Powder Coating | Polyester resin, up to 80 microns thick |
| Height Options | 1.2m to 3m (standard) | Custom heights available on request |
| Mesh Size | 50x50mm to 100x100mm | Ideal for visibility and security balance |
I often hear from facility managers and engineers alike that choosing the right fence is less about just 'blocking access' and more about aligning with operational demands. For example, warehouses require fences that allow supervised visibility while deterring intruders, a balance well met by metal fences with thoughtfully engineered mesh sizes. Equipment yards often opt for powder-coated versions to handle the exposure to weather and chemicals, minimizing rust and degradation over time. It’s no surprise, honestly, that sustainability is becoming a bigger priority for fence manufacturers and buyers alike. Metal fencing, especially when sourced from recycled steel or provided with eco-friendly coatings, fits well into circular economy models. It’s recyclable at the end of its service life, which reduces landfill impact compared to polymer alternatives. On the regulatory front, more countries are tightening mandates on durable building materials that minimize environmental harm, pushing B2B customers towards tried-and-tested options like these fences.
